yuzu-mainline/src/video_core/shader/decode
Fernando Sahmkow aa471274d9 Do some corrections in conversion shader instructions.
Corrects encodings for I2F, F2F, I2I and F2I
Implements Immediate variants of all four conversion types.
Add assertions to unimplemented stuffs.
2019-04-15 19:16:27 -04:00
..
arithmetic_half_immediate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
arithmetic_half.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
arithmetic_immediate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
arithmetic_integer_immediate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
arithmetic_integer.cpp Fix incorrect value for CC bit in IADD 2019-02-11 16:44:43 -04:00
arithmetic.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
bfe.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
bfi.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
conversion.cpp Do some corrections in conversion shader instructions. 2019-04-15 19:16:27 -04:00
decode_integer_set.cpp shader_ir: Initial implementation 2019-01-15 17:54:49 -03:00
ffma.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
float_set_predicate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
float_set.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
half_set_predicate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
half_set.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
hfma2.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
integer_set_predicate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
integer_set.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
memory.cpp shader/decode: Split memory and texture instructions decoding 2019-02-26 00:11:30 -03:00
other.cpp shader_decompiler: Improve Accuracy of Attribute Interpolation. 2019-02-14 03:25:07 -04:00
predicate_set_predicate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
predicate_set_register.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
register_set_predicate.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
shift.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
texture.cpp shader_ir/decode: Silent implicit sign conversion warning 2019-03-31 00:12:54 -03:00
video.cpp shader_ir: Rename BasicBlock to NodeBlock 2019-02-03 17:21:20 -03:00
xmad.cpp Correct XMAD mode, psl and high_b on different encodings. 2019-04-08 13:01:17 -04:00